1. Identifying Your Scrap: Know What You’ve Got

Before you load up your truck, it’s crucial to identify what kind of scrap metal you have. Different metals fetch different prices, and knowing the difference can significantly impact your earnings. The most common types of scrap include:

  • Ferrous Metals: These contain iron and are magnetic. Examples include steel, iron, and stainless steel.
  • Non-Ferrous Metals: These don’t contain iron and are not magnetic. Examples include aluminum, copper, brass, and lead. Non-ferrous metals generally command higher prices.

Sort your scrap into these categories to streamline the selling process and get accurate quotes. Cleanliness also matters – remove any non-metallic attachments like plastic or rubber to increase the value.

3. Understanding Scrap Metal Prices: Knowledge is Power

Scrap metal prices fluctuate based on market demand, global economic conditions, and the type of metal. Stay informed about current prices to ensure you’re getting a fair offer. Resources for tracking scrap metal prices include:

  • Online Metal Price Trackers: Websites that provide real-time updates on metal prices.
  • Local Scrap Metal Dealers: Call around and ask for current prices.
  • Industry News: Stay updated on market trends that may affect prices.

Keep in mind that prices can vary between dealers, so it’s always a good idea to get multiple quotes before making a decision.

4. Preparing Your Scrap for Sale: Maximize Your Profits

Proper preparation can significantly increase the value of your scrap metal. Here are a few tips:

  • Clean Your Scrap: Remove any dirt, rust, or non-metallic attachments.
  • Separate Metals: Keep ferrous and non-ferrous metals separate.
  • Cut Large Items: Break down bulky items into smaller, more manageable pieces.
  • Organize Your Load: Make it easy for the dealer to inspect and weigh your scrap.

By taking the time to prepare your scrap, you’ll not only get a better price but also make the selling process smoother and more efficient.

6. Legal Considerations: Staying Compliant

Selling scrap metal is subject to certain legal regulations. Dealers are required to keep records of transactions, and you may need to provide identification. Be aware of any local laws regarding scrap metal sales, such as restrictions on selling certain types of scrap or requirements for reporting large transactions. Staying compliant with these regulations ensures a smooth and legal transaction.
